L’Acadie sans frontières - épisode 13 (2004) Provincial Information and Library Resources Board (709-737-3807) Série Tournants de l'histoire La chasse au phoque À Terre-Neuve, l’industrie du phoque emploie un grand nombre d’habitants mais la chasse au phoque y est pratiquée de façon cruelle et violente. Des activistes du Fond international des animaux (dont Brian Davies) et Greenpeace se révoltent contre ces pratiques. La dixième province (le 23 juin 1949) Ce documentaire examine la part que joua Joseph Smallwood dans le processus d’accession à la Confédération avec le Canada de TerreNeuve. Malgré l’opposition de marchands influents qui l’accusèrent de trahir Terre-Neuve et grâce à la promesse des allocations familiales, il remporta le deuxième de deux référendums. Bataille de la Somme En plus d’être la fête nationale du Canada, le 1 er juillet marque l’anniversaire d’un événement déterminant de la province de TerreNeuve. Ce jour-là, en 1916, un bataillon entier de Terre-Neuviens a été détruit en moins d’une demi-heure lors de la bataille de la Somme, près du village de Beaumont-Hamel en France. Commentaires de cette défaite par les historiens Gwynne Dwyer, Yvon Desloges, Martin Middlebrook, et David Facey-Crowther. 122 Sciences humaines 8e année - Programme d’études Ressources Ressources supplémentaires (en anglais) Adams, F.
